With SIM enabled, the applications in the CS will redirect the packet instead of executing the packets. The applications will
decode the packet from the administrator, modify some data, then send it to the MS. After execution, the CS may receive a
response packet from the MS, which it will encode and send it back to the administrator.
When a CaS becomes a MS, it automatically becomes a member of the first SNMP community (include read/write and read only)
to which the CS belongs. However if a MS has its own IP address, it can belong to SNMP communities to which other switches in
the group, including the CS, do not belong.
To join an SIM group, first enable the Switch for SIM using the enable sim command. Once enabled the switch is ready to join
an SIM group yet to be a part of that group, the commander switch must be configured to accept the DES-3000 switch as a
member switch. For more information on adding the DES-3000 switch as a member of an SIM group, please see the commander
switch's user guide or command line interface reference manual.

Used to enable Single IP Management (SIM) on the Switch
enable sim
This command will enable SIM globally on the Switch. SIM features
and functions will not function properly unless this function is
enabled.
None.
Only Administrator-level users can issue this command.
